May 17th, 2025, 11AM: NASA’s SPHEREx Mission, an all ages talk at the Pearle L. Crawford Memorial Library in Dudley, MA

SPHEREx is NASA's newest space telescope. Its mission: to map the entire sky so we can learn more about the origins of the universe as well as search for molecules that are the building blocks of life as we know it. Join Melanie Meadors at the Pearle L. Crawford Library in Dudley, MA on May 17 at 11AM for an all-ages talk to learn more about this mission, the telescope itself, and why this mission will be the most colorful in NASA's history. Plus, get a demonstration of how to use the library's telescope so you can see the wonders of the universe yourself!
